A leading financial advisory firm in Manchester is looking for an experienced Client Services Manager to oversee the Client Services Team. In this full-time role, you will ensure the delivery of high-quality support services to Financial Advisers while managing compliance with FCA regulations.
The position includes a competitive salary and great benefits such as a flexible working policy, bonus scheme, and professional development.
The ideal candidate should have proven management experience in financial services and exceptional interpersonal skills.

How to prepare for a job interview at AFH Wealth Management
✨Know Your Financial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of financial services and FCA regulations. Being able to discuss these topics confidently will show that you're not just a manager, but someone who understands the industry inside out.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led teams in the past. Think about specific challenges you faced and how you motivated your team to overcome them. This will demonstrate your management experience and interpersonal skills.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research the firm’s values and culture. Be ready to explain how your personal values align with theirs. This will help you connect with the interviewers and show that you’re a good fit for their team.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the role and the company.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you. Consider asking about their approach to client services or how they support professional development.
